I hate bills that use extremely vague words.

From the Institute for Free speech: Specifically, H.R. 1 would: Unconstitutionally regulate speech that mentions a federal candidate or elected official at any time under a severely vague, subjective, and broad standard that asks whether the speech “promotes,” “attacks,” “opposes,” or “supports” (“PASO”) the candidate or official.
